I just purchased a new Lowe 1648 MT, and I had the dealer install a Terrova on the front seat/deck. They used this thick foam/rubber tubing as a spacing material to account for the height difference you are refering too. This seemed fine at the time, but not that I have had the boat in the water, and used the trolling motor, I have noticed a problem. When I accelerate with the Terrova, it causes the front seat/deck to flex significantly. I don't think the thin aluminum of the front seat/deck is strong enough to support the weight/thrust of the Terrova, especially over long periods of regular use.
